The Anime Industry: A Brief History
Before we get into the nitty-gritty of the anime business net worth, let's take a quick trip down memory lane. Anime, as we know it today, traces its roots back to the early 20th century with works like "Katsudō Shashin" (1907) and "Namakura Gatana" (1917). But it was in the 1960s and 1970s that anime started to gain global traction with series like "Astro Boy" and "Gigantor".

The Money Behind the Magic
So, how much is the anime business worth? According to a report by the Association of Japanese Animations, the anime industry was worth around $21 billion in 2019. This includes revenue from TV series, movies, merchandise, and streaming services.

Merchandise
Anime merchandise is another cash cow for the industry. From action figures and posters to clothing and accessories, fans are always eager to shell out their hard-earned cash for official merchandise. In fact, the merchandise market is expected to reach $2.5 billion by 2025.

The Anime Economy: Job Creation and Tourism
The anime business net worth isn't just about cold, hard cash. It also contributes to job creation and tourism. The anime industry supports over 100,000 jobs in Japan, from animators and voice actors to merchandise producers and event organizers.
Moreover, anime has become a significant driver of tourism. "Animate" stores, which sell anime merchandise, attract over 1 million visitors per year. And let's not forget the Anime Japan event, which draws over 150,000 attendees each year.
The Future of the Anime Business
So, what does the future hold for the anime business net worth? With the continued growth of streaming services, the global popularity of anime shows no signs of waning. As long as fans keep watching, the anime industry will continue to rake in the big bucks.
But the industry isn't without its challenges. The high cost of production, the impact of COVID-19 on events and tourism, and the increasing competition from international animation studios are all hurdles that the anime industry must navigate.
